WKDD FM 98.1 is a radio station serving the Akron, Ohio metro area (though it is technically licensed to Canton). It is owned by Clear Channel Communications.
WKDD has a hot adult contemporary format, headlined by longtime morning drive host Matt Patrick. Patrick preceded WKDD's launch by two years, he joined the station when it was still WCUE 96.5 FM, the FM sister station to WCUE 1150 AM.
WKDD had long been at 96.5 until the "Great Frequency Swap" of 2001, in which many Cleveland and Akron stations switched frequencies and/or call letters. 96.5 is now WAKS (96-5 KISS FM), and while still licensed to Akron, has moved its tower to Brecksville, Ohio in an attempt to serve the Cleveland market.
98.1 was formerly WHK-FM, and earlier WTOF-FM, serving Canton. It is now officially WKDD 98.1 serving both Akron and Canton. As WAKS did at WKDD's old home frequency, WKDD moved its 98.1 FM tower location to Hartville, Ohio, in an attempt to better serve the Akron market.
Sister stations in the Clear Channel Akron/Canton group include WARF-AM and WHLO-AM, both licensed to Akron, Canton station WRQK, and North Canton station WHOF.
Starting April 28, 2008, morning host Patrick also hosts a late-afternoon local issues talk program on WHLO.
[edit] Have a Heart, Do Your Part Radiothon
Each February since 2000, WKDD teams up with Akron Children's Hospital for the "Have a Heart, Do Your Part Radiothon" to benefit the hospital. Radiothon airs live on WKDD all weekend long, hosted by morning hosts Matt Patrick and Angela. Radiothon 2007 took place February 9-11, 2007 and raised $858,376.98. Radiothon 2008 took place February 8-10, 2008 and raised $1,000,726. Radiothon airs 5:30am-9pm Friday and 7am-9pm Saturday and Sunday.
[edit] Syndicated Programming
WKDD airs the syndicated American Top 40 with Ryan Seacrest every Sunday morning from 8am-Noon, as well as the Rick Dees Weekly Top 40 every Sunday night from 8pm-Midnight. WKDD also aired American Top 20 with Casey Kasem for several years before airing AT40 with Ryan Seacrest.
